Definition of "lemon-yellow" [lemon-yellow]

  • A clear pale-yellow color, like that of the rind of a ripe lemon. In entomology it. is distinguished from citron-yellow, which is paler and more greenish. (noun)
  • A pigment used by artists, composed of barium chromate. It is of a bright lemon hue and quite permanent, but has little body. (noun)
